Tony Amendola (born August 24, 1951) is an American actor who is best
known for playing the Jaffa master Bra'tac in Stargate SG-1. Amendola
is also known for his recurring roles as revolutionary leader Edouard
Kagame of Liber8 in the television show Continuum and on ABC's Once
Upon a Time as Pinocchio's creator/father, Geppetto.Tony Amendola was
born in New Haven, Connecticut. His mother originates from the town of
Amalfi in Italy. He was the first in his family to attend college and
was set to become a lawyer, but his life went into a different
direction and he ended up taking both pre-law courses and theater
classes. After graduating from Southern Connecticut State University
in 1974, he studied and earned a Master of Fine Arts Degree in 1977 at
Philadelphia's Temple University. In 1978, he moved to Los Angeles to
find work in film and television.Amendola is known for widely diverse
roles such as the murderous drug dealer Santos Jimenez on Showtime's
grisly drama Dexter, the long running role of Jaffa master Bra'tac in
the science fiction series Stargate SG-1, Liber8 leader Kagame on the
Syfy show Continuum, Geppetto/Marco in ABC's fantasy drama series Once
Upon a Time and the Catholic priest Father Perez in the 2014 horror
film Annabelle, a role he reprised for the 2019 film The Curse of La
Llorona.Amendola plays a Spanish magistrate in the 1998 swashbuckler
film The Mask of Zorro and appears as a separate character in its 2005
sequel. He portrays a Mexican marijuana farmer in the 2001 crime drama
film Blow. His television appearances of note include roles on The
X-Files, Seinfeld, Lois & Clark: The New Adventures of Superman,
Angel, Alias, The Practice, Star Trek: Voyager and She-Wolf of London.
